Originally Posted by ravill
Where do you get receivers and are there really 28 channels?

Deeforce?
Yea Deeforce is the place. basically the radio comes with 16 stock channels and you can expand to get 28. So if you remove channel 16 you switch it to 4 more channels and now you have 19 Channels. Remove channel 15 and now you have 22 channels. The 11bpx that i'm using in this Diamond has 3 xbus outputs which can be 3 x bus channels or 6 xbus channels or 12 x but channels. The 16 bpx I used in the F18 Build is completely open xbus/pwm. A couple years ago I didn't understand it all but once I wrapped my head around how the Bus Systems work i love the simplicity of it.

Just look at our turbines now. They too are using a bus system so one cable from the data box (ECU or DRM) to the turbine and done.
